JavaScript masīva daži () metode pārbauda, vai kāds no masīva elementiem iztur noteikto testa funkciju.
Metodes sintakse some()
ir šāda:
arr.some(callback(currentValue), thisArg)
Lūk, arr ir masīvs.
daži () parametri
some()
Metode ņem in:
- atzvanīšana - funkcija katram masīva elementam. Tas aizņem:
- currentValue - pašreizējais elements, kas tiek nodots no masīva.
- thisArg (pēc izvēles) - vērtība, kas jāizmanto kā
this
, veicot atzvanīšanu. Pēc noklusējuma tā irundefined
.
Atgriešanās vērtība no dažiem ()
- Atgriež,
true
ja masīva elements iztur noteikto testa funkciju (callback
atgriež patiesu vērtību). - Pretējā gadījumā tas atgriežas
false
.
Piezīmes :
some()
nemaina sākotnējo masīvu.some()
neizpildacallback
masīva elementiem bez vērtībām.
Piemērs: pārbaudiet masīva elementa vērtību
function checkMinor(age) ( return age age>= 18); // true console.log(check1)
Rezultāts
Visiem dalībniekiem jābūt vismaz 18 gadus veciem. taisnība
Ieteicamie lasījumi: JavaScript masīvs katru